Oklahoma Thunders Past the Trail Blazers; the Jazz Trampled by the Mavericks

The Oklahoma City Thunder closed on their spot in the playoffs with their 99-90 win over the Portland Trail Blazers on Sunday. Kobe Bryant Named All-Star MVP for the Fourth Time

Kobe Bryant of the Los Angeles Lakers won his fourth All-Star Game Most Valuable Player Award, tying with the record, while leading the Western conference to a 148-143 victory. Baby Cup Breaks Records

On Christmas Eve, at the Minsk Palace of Sports, for the 12th consecutive year, the Baby Cup took place. This year however, it broke all records, attracting close to 400 participants.  More than 60 performances were enjoyed by guests.
